Colchester United Football Club is seeking an enthusiastic physiotherapist/sports therapist for part-time work within our Category 2 academy program in Tiptree. The role includes providing medical cover for U9-16s during training sessions and matches, and working with a multidisciplinary team to manage player injuries.

The position requires:

  • Flexibility
  • Effective communication with coaches and parents
  • A membership in a recognized professional physiotherapy association

Rate of pay is £35 per training session and varies for fixtures.
